<R2> analysis for 260129173710417910

---  normal mode 62  ---

This page gives a visualization of the normalized mean square displacement <R2> of all C-alpha atoms in the protein that are associated to this mode (black bars). The three components of the corresponding eigenvector are shown on the left (colored bars). Here is the raw data for <R2> and for the eigenvector (shift-click on the links for download).
